With Sports Day just around the corner, all at Wandsworth Prep have been in full preparation for the big day! Each child will take place in six field events, three are individual and three and will be completed as part of a small team with all points going towards their house total. Next the children will compete in a small sprint competition before finishing with the lower and upper school house relays.

This week, Reception have been focusing on their standing long jump and target hoop event. All children have learnt the correct technique, bending their knees and using their arms to help propel themselves through the air and landing on two feet in a controlled and balanced manner. The target hoop event is aimed to test the children’s accuracy and ability to adjust their throw to land a bean bag into hoops of varied distances using an underarm throwing technique.

Year 1 have been introduced to the ‘Around the World’ event aimed to test the children’s speed and agility as well as teamwork. The children compete in pairs within their house to place as many bean bags as they can into a hoop in the allotted time. Year 1 have also been practising their bean bag balance. This is another one of the team events where the children take it in turns completing a run whilst balancing a bean bag on a tennis racket.

Children in Years 2 and 3 have focused on using the correct overarm throwing technique for the bean bag throw as well as the zig zag agility run event. On Friday the children practised the track events competing in the individual sprint and house relay competition.
